This Domain(Admin5.com) is for Sale:

几例在ASP数据库存储过程的使用方法

时间:2007-12-23  来源:不详  作者:迈克DB

2.cmdTest.Parameters.Append方法增加一个Parameter对象到Parameters数据集合中,从本例中也可看到如何使用多个参数。 dedecms.com

3.从本例可以看到,只需要重新设定输入参数,便可执行对其他数据的修改,非常方便,这一思路在编程时也是最常用的方法之一。 dedecms.com

4.重设参数,既可以使用cmdTest.Parameters,也可以省略为cmdTest("job_id")。

本文来自织梦

本文来自织梦

二、在ASP中使用存储过程

什么是存储过程(存储过程位于数据库服务器中,是一个SQL语句的集合,可包含一个或多个SQL语句)、怎样创建存储过程不属于本讲座的内容,本讲座主要是举例说明在ASP中如何调用存储过程。 dedecms.com

使用存储过程的好处是大大的,存储过程比在ASP脚本中运行SQL命令效率更高;可以提高整体性能并减轻网络负载(减少了在网络服务器和数据服务器之间的交互);可以优化ASP代码和增强代码灵活性等等。 内容来自dedecms

(一)在存储过程中使用输入参数 内容来自dedecms

本例中使用的存储过程为SQL Server7.0自带的“byroyalty”,里面的一条SQL语句非常简单,无非是多了一个CREATE PROCEDURE byroyalty,并且有一个输入参数为@percentage: dedecms.com

CREATE PROCEDURE byroyalty @percentage int

AS

内容来自dedecms

select au_id from titleauthor 织梦好,好织梦

where titleauthor.royaltyper = @percentage 内容来自dedecms

serve by www.cidu.net

dedecms.com

例wuf71.asp 内容来自dedecms

<% @LANGUAGE = VBScript %>

dedecms.com

<!--#include file="AdoSQL7.asp"--> 织梦好,好织梦

<!--#include file="adovbs.inc"-->

看完这篇,您有何感觉呢?

文章评论

共有位Admini5网友发表了评论 查看完整内容

24小时热门信息